A quarter-century later, that is still the big question regarding one of the biggest moments of what still is dubbed the trial of the century.Monday marks the 25th anniversary of one of the most recognizable stages of the O.J. Simpson trial, when Simpson was asked to try on a pair of black gloves, one of which was recovered from the scene after Nicole Brown and Ronald Goldman were found dead. In the years since, there have been other theories given as to why the gloves didnt appear to fit Simpson. Its debatable whether the verdict would have been different if Simpson had not been asked by Darden to try on the gloves. But make no mistake, what happened on June 15, 1995 still is and will likely forever be one of the biggest moments in a courtroom in U.S. trial history.

Prince Michael Jackson II who was famously nicknamed "Blanket" by his father, Michael Jackson bought a home in Calabasas, Calif., for $2.6 million. Jackson, 18, who has now changed his first name to Bigi, has famous neighbors including Dr. Dre, John Travolta and O.J. Simpson prosecutor Marcia Clark, Variety reports. Jackson's grandmother, Katherine Jackson, also lives nearby in the Estates at the Oaks community in Calabasas. The 6,382 square foot house has six bedrooms and seven-and-a-half bathrooms, according to the listing.
